New Hampshire is a small state where healthcare demand is shaped largely by demographics, creating consistent opportunities for allied travel clinicians. Manchester and Nashua anchor assignment volume, particularly across imaging, therapy, respiratory, and lab roles, while northern mountain communities rely on allied travelers to maintain specialty services year-round. The state’s location just north of Massachusetts makes regional mobility easy, with Boston accessible from the southern tier without the need to live in a major metro. New Hampshire’s compact layout, cross-border access, and range of facility types give allied clinicians a manageable and well-connected travel destination.
